Output 867fa839e228b715700991a13a768e717de30495d170840cce30ec2c8d4b268f:5

value
3988328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bf68079c2be413a7810449abd180ab3bff46a54 OP_EQUALVERIFY OP_CHECKSIG
address
17veydvdHYMUKVD91dEF9NNrH8giYXGv9j
transaction
867fa839e228b715700991a13a768e717de30495d170840cce30ec2c8d4b268f
spent
true